    *Correction* - In the video I mention how games run at their native resolution. I forgot to mention that when playing PS1/PS2 games over HDMI, the PS3 will deinterlace all games that run in 480i. Unfortunately this process also adds an additional 2-3 frames of input lag in comparison to original PS1/PS2 hardware. This does *NOT* appear to occur when you select progressive scan in a games menu as this overrides the PS3's deinterlacer, removing the input lag. Finally, if you use analog video (composite/component), 480i will display correctly so the deinterlacer is not used, meaning no additional input lag.

      @@tekkenfan01 When the PS3 originally released, the plan was for the CECHA/B to be the models worldwide. Unfortunately due to a shortage of a key component (Blu Ray diode), there would only be enough PS3's for the North American and Japanese markets (NTSC regions), so unfortunately for us in PAL regions (UK/EU/Australia etc), the PS3 was delayed until March 2007 whilst NTSC regions got the PS3 in late 2006.
      To add more salt to the wound, Sony knew the PS3 was far too expensive to manufacture. The console cost Sony approximately $850 to make and they were selling it for $600 - something that was already a huge issue with consumers as the Xbox 360 and Wii were significantly cheaper than the PS3. As the saying went back in the day "You could buy an Xbox 360 and a Wii for the cost of the PS3" and 'The Wii60'. Plus, losing almost $200 on every PS3 sold, it's not sustainable and Sony was haemorrhaging money. Sony ended up selling off a number of its other divisions in order to stay afloat.
      In the meantime, Sony had to get manufacturing costs down ASAP. They had to reduce the cost to manufacture, which in turn could allow them to lower the price to consumers, making the console more competitive and reducing the impact the PS3 was having on their finances.
      As such, Sony began to modify and change the design of the PS3 almost immediately. This resulted in the CECHA/B being scrapped for PAL regions and saw the development of a new model, the CECHC PS3. This model had some design changes but saw Sony remove part of the PS2 hardware for backwards compatibility. It kept the PS2's Graphics Synthesiser (PS2 GPU) but removed the PS2 Emotion Engine (CPU) and RAMBUS memory (RAM) to save costs. Sony had to keep some form of backwards compatibility, likely due to the backlash they would receive for releasing it without the feature despite all marketing up to that point promising it.
      When the news broke that the PS3 in PAL regions would not be the same as the NTSC models and that backwards compatibility would be 'limited', there was significant backlash from folks here. There are articles from that time, some of which can still be found on Eurogamer, where you can see the comments section and how furious people were. People felt they were receiving and 'inferior' model compared to their NTSC counterparts and to make matters worse, the price was not adjusted. So in effect, PAL regions ended up paying MORE for less, so to speak.
      So that's the story of the CECHC model for PAL regions. As for the NTSC regions, the CECHC was never released but here's a shorter story as to why:
      Shortly after the CECHC's release, Sony discontinued manufacturing of the CECHB 20GB in NTSC regions and began development of the CECHE 80GB model, which was based on the CECHC's design. So in some ways, NTSC regions did get the CECHC, it was just modified (it uses the COK-002W motherboard, a modified CECHC COK-002 motherboard) but since it was altered slightly, it was called the CECHE instead. The CECHA would later be discontinued in NTSC regions and replaced with the CECHE 80GB. This was short lived, as in PAL regions, the CECHC was quickly discontinued (I believe within 6 months of release) and replaced with another PS3, the CECHG 40GB model. This model saw even more cost cutting measures, PS2 hardware completely removed, no more card readers and the removal of 2 USB ports. At this point, the writing was on the wall for the CECHE and sure enough, it too was discontinued in NTSC regions and this was the end of backwards compatibility. From this point onwards, SKU models were pretty much the same throughout all regions in the world.

      All of the BC PS3's (for NTSC/USA that's the CECHA/CECHB/CECHE models) have reliability issues. They require maintenance by the owner and even then, there's no guarantee how long they may last since YLOD or GLOD may still occur. I'll explain why below:
      YLOD = General Hardware Failure. Contrary to popular belief, the NEC TOKINS are only one possible cause and not the definitive cause. Other common causes include the RSX (PS3 GPU) die coming away from the substrate (a common issue with GPU's at the time, even the Xbox 360 had this issue) and in some cases, the RSX solder joints cracking (possible factory defect).
      There isn't really a definitive solution to the above. The good news is that there is a way to identify the exact cause of YLOD in your PS3 thanks to the community effort at PSX Place. If you know how to solder, this can give you ease of mind because if you know what caused the PS3 to fail, you have a much higher chance of repairing it and perhaps ensuring its longevity.
      Some things like the NEC TOKINS can be replaced (these help provide the correct amount of power to the CELL/RSX), others like RSX related issues usually require an entirely new GPU or reballing depending on the issue, both of which require specialist equipment.
      The other issue is GLOD (RSX failure). This occurs when the RSX GPU in the PS3 fails completely and no longer produces an image, usually starting with graphical glitches and artifcating (corruption) before failure. This appears to be caused by an issue with the PS3's cooling itself. See, the RSX is based on the 7800 GTX, a GPU series that are not heat tolerant. Unfortunately, Sony programmed the PS3 to prioritise volume over function, meaning the original PS3's and Slims can quite easily get up to 80 degrees. This is much too high for the RSX and can actually start to damage it. Prolonged exposure can lead to GLOD.
      The solution to the above is again, user modification. You can either go the CFW (modded) route, which lets you monitor temperatures and set your own fan speed (at the risk of getting banned on PSN) or you can solder a fan speed controller and physically set your own fan speed on OFW (unmodded). I went for the latter option but most go for the CFW route. This allows you to cool the RSX effectively and reduce (not eliminate) the risk of GLOD.
      So measures a CECHA/CECHB/CECHC (PAL)/CECHE owner should consider include:
      1) Take apart and clean the PS3
      2) Change the thermal paste on the IHS
      3) Consider delidding (extremely risky and can destroy your PS3 if done incorrectly but has huge impact on temps)
      4) Consider a fan speed adjuster or CFW to control the fan speed in the PS3.
      It may be a lot to take in but these are things a would be CECHA/B/C/E owner should consider before purchase as there is a very real possibility the console may not last. You could get lucky and have one last a while or like one of my CECHA PS3's, it could last 2 weeks. For reference, I have owned 2x CECHA, 3x CECHC and of these models, 1 CECHA failed with YLOD and 2x CECHC failed with GLOD. That puts my personal failure rate at 60%. If you do go this route, you must accept that there is a chance it will fail before you get your moneys worth.

      Whilst the DS4 does work on the PS3 for some PS1/PS3 games, sadly it does not work with disc based PS2 games via backwards compatibility. This is because the PS3 switches over to 'PS2 mode' and will then only work with a DS3/Sixaxis controller. Some PS1 games work because PS1 backwards compatibility runs under 'PS3 mode'.

      CECHA 60GB if you want the best compatibility and all the features the PS3 had (WiFi/Card Reader support is not available on the CECHB 20GB) but it depends on your collection and which region you live in:
      For NTSC regions (North America, Japan etc), the CECHA 60GB is the best model in my opinion. I have a CECHA but I imported it from the United States (I live in the United Kingdom) because I have NTSC PS2 games (American PS2 games).
      If you live in a PAL region (UK/EU/Australia etc) but you do NOT have NTSC PS2 games, then the only model you can get is a CECHC 60GB. This model has part hardware/part software BC and will play your PAL PS2 games. It's still a good model and would save you having to buy and importing a CECHA/B.

      @@mauriciominicuci6544 Yeah it's very unfortunate. It's not even Sony's or Microsoft's fault that the 360/PS3 had these issues. It was an error in manufacturing of GPU's that lead to the bumps connecting the GPU to the substrate cracking, causing it to fail.
      RSX 90nm and some 65nm (PS3), Xenos 90nm and a handful of later models (360), Nvidia's 7000 and some 8000 and 9000 series are all affected.
      Fortunately for the BC PS3's, there is a way now to replace the faulty 90nm RSX with a 65nm or 40nm RSX, which are more efficient, use less power and don't suffer from the issue. However, it is an expensive fix and needs a specialist to do and generally people will not do it if the PS3 is currently working since there's always a risk the replacement process will fail. That said, if you have a PS3 that gets YLOD because of the RSX and you're willing to spend the money, this is a repair that some may be willing to do.
